84 Charing Cross Road (PG) – Mowlem Theatre

Director: David Hugh Jones
Starring: Anne Bancroft, Anthony Hopkins, Judi Dench
Drama | UK | 1987
1 hr 40 mins

“This wonderful little gem is something of a critic-proof cult item in my house. My wife and I love it despite its flaws. Anthony Hopkins stars as a British bookshop owner who strikes up a decades-long friendship with an American woman (Anne Bancroft) who at first writes to order books from him but continues to write to tell him about her life and to catch up on his. It’s a sheer joy to watch these actors, hear them reading the letters and listening to them talk passionately about books.”

Geoffrey M Anderson “Combustible Celluloid”

This film is screened in tribute to its cinematographer Brian West who enjoyed his retirement in Swanage after a career dating back to 1944 working on hundreds of films including The Third Man, The Dam Busters and the original Star Wars.
